PxConfigReadInt()

Read an integer parameter from a configuration file

Synopsis:

#include <photon/PxProto.h>

int PxConfigReadInt( const char *section, 
                     const char *entry, 
                     int dflt, 
                     int *value );

Description:

PxConfigReadInt() reads an integer parameter from the specified section and entry of the configuration file and stores it in *value.

If section is NULL, the function reads the value from entry in the current section. If the required section or entry doesn't exist, the default value is stored in *value.

The value can be signed. The characters after the sign determine the base:

Character(s): Base:
0x or 0X Hexadecimal
0 Octal
Other digits Decimal

If the entry doesn't contain a valid int, the default value dflt is stored in *value.

Returns:

Pt_TRUE if the required section/entry exists and the given value is valid, otherwise Pt_FALSE.

Classification:

Photon

Safety:
Interrupt handler No
Signal handler No
Thread No
